I'm not really sure what that means. When you say patch rom you mean trimming or patch with anti piracy patches so that it runs? If the latter, then that means it's not possible to go online as you'd be resetting your progress everytime.
 
To play online, you have to "patch" the header of the rom. Once you do this, you can't use any old saves you had for that rom. That's what he means.
 
think of it like this, there is the normal rom with no online key (header), then there are roms with a "online access key" injected into them.....the "online key" is also tied to the save, so the save made with no "online key" will not be able to be used once a online key is added to the rom.....it also means if you swap online keys for any reason the save will be unusable again

If you dumped your own copy, why have you patched the ROM ??
You only need to change the extension from 3ds to 3dz.

For the corrupted save file, this is normal. You cannot use your older save because of the different save encryption. You must reinit the ROM save file with UP +B +X.
 
.....unless he played the game in classic mode, then simply dumping the ROM and renaming to.3dz will let him use his save from the cart
